Oracle 数据库中备份一张表的三种方法:Oracle Data Pump (expdp),用于创建表结构和数据的转储文件。SQL*Plus,用于将表数据导出到 SQL 文件。RMAN,用于创建表级别备份,以实现快速恢复。
如何备份 Oracle 数据库中的一张表
方法 1:使用 Oracle Data Pump (expdp)
<code>expdp system/password directory=backup_dir dumpfile=table_dump.dmp tables=schema_name.table_name</code>
其中:
system/password
为 Oracle 系统用户和密码。backup_dir
为备份文件存储的目录。table_dump.dmp
为备份文件的名称。schema_name
为表所在的模式名称。table_name
为要备份的表名称。方法 2:使用 SQL*Plus
<code>spool table_backup.sql select * from schema_name.table_name; spool off</code>
其中:
table_backup.sql
为备份文件的名称。schema_name
为表所在的模式名称。table_name
为要备份的表名称。方法 3:使用 RMAN
<code>rman target / backup table schema_name.table_name;</code>
其中:
target
为要备份的数据库连接字符串。schema_name
为表所在的模式名称。table_name
为要备份的表名称。注意事项:
以上是oracle数据库怎么备份一张表的详细内容。更多信息请关注PHP中文网其他相关文章!